Some First World War veterans continued to serve with the army after the war and for the records of these soldiers you may need to read the advice in our guide to British Army soldiers in service after 1918.However, many of the records in the First World War … playing cellphone clipartWeb19 Oct 2024 · The Ship's Serviceman rating was established in 1943. On, October 1, 2024, the rating's name was changed to Retail Services Specialist (RS). The Navy's computerized personnel system associates the rating name with an alphanumeric Navy Occupational Specialty (NOS) code. For RS, the NOS is B730. primed instrumentsWeb28 Jan 2024 · Retail Services Specialists (RS)are responsible for managing and operating all shipboard retail and service activities. These include the ship's store, vending machines, video games, barber shops, laundry and tailor shops. They play a large role in the morale of the ship.
